What is the difference between correspondence MBA and part time MBA?

A correspondence MBA can be taken either full-time or part-time. In addition, there is no difference in taking the MBA online, through correspondence, or on campus, as long as the college or university has the appropriate accreditation. Within the United States, individuals should always look for institutions with a regional accreditation.

What is the difference between an MS and an MBA?

The master in science (MS) is a general degree type from which many specific programs of study fall. The MBA is a master's degree specific to business administration.
